WebIn an acid aqueous solution, ascorbic acid was converted to 2-furoic acid and 3-hydroxy-2-pyrone via dehydroascorbic acid under aerobic conditions, whereas under anaerobic … Acidity Ascorbic acid is a furan-based lactone of 2-ketogluconic acid. It contains an adjacent enediol adjacent to the carbonyl. This −C(OH)=C(OH)−C(=O)− structural pattern is characteristic of reductones, and increases the acidity of one of the enol hydroxyl groups. The deprotonated conjugate base is the … See more Ascorbic acid is an organic compound with formula C 6H 8O 6, originally called hexuronic acid. It is a white solid, but impure samples can appear yellowish. It dissolves well in water to give mildly acidic solutions. The dehydroascorbic acid formed was further decomposed to oxalic acid and … WebErythorbic acid ( isoascorbic acid, D-araboascorbic acid) is a stereoisomer of ascorbic acid ( vitamin C ). [1] It is synthesized by a reaction between methyl 2-keto- D -gluconate and sodium methoxide. It can also be synthesized from sucrose or by strains of Penicillium that have been selected for this feature. [2]
